Crash leads to fight between men, police say

Cocoa police officers on Tuesday investigated a crash in which two men suffered non-life threatening injuries.

Witnesses said they saw the two men fighting inside a blue vehicle at the U.S. Highway 1 off-ramp of Westbound State Road 528. Simultaneously, calls were being received reporting the car crashed as it headed Southbound on U.S. 1.

One man was seen fleeing the crash into the woods heading west off the highway. The other was on the ground with injuries. He was transported by ambulance to the hospital while officers searched for the other person. A short time later, the second man was located in the area of SR 524 and Industry Road and taken to the hospital for lacerations. 

There are reports indicating the two males came from the Merritt Island area where officers received information regarding an alleged carjacking. The Brevard County Sheriff’s Office is investigating those reports.
